[§342D-93] Trust indenture. (a) Any trust indenture entered into by the director may contain covenants and provisions as authorized by part III of chapter 39, and approved by the director of finance, as deemed necessary, advisable, or expedient by the director for the purposes of this part.

(b) A trust indenture may also contain provisions deemed necessary, advisable, or expedient by the director to obtain or permit, by grant, interest subsidy, or otherwise, the participation of the federal government in the water pollution control loan program or in the financing of the costs of administering, operating, or maintaining the water pollution control loan program to which such trust indenture relates. [L 1997, c 221, pt of §1]
